Abstract :
Carboxyl and amino groups have been inserted into calix(8)arene rings to yield two materials which, when processed as alternate-layer Langmuir-Blodgett assemblies, exhibit the pyroelectric effect. Such a temperature-dependent electric polarisation arises partially from proton transfer between the acid and amine groups. The calix(8)arene system has been selected because of the extreme thinness of each monolayer (~1.0 nm), the resulting high density of acid-amine pairs and the very high thermal stability exhibited by calixarenes (typically, melting point above 200°C)
